You will get python script to extract public data from accessable websites.

Project details
This service leverages Python-based automation scripts and advanced web scraping frameworks to navigate websites, extract targeted information, and convert it into structured formats such as CSV, Excel, or JSON. Ethical data scraping practices are followed, ensuring compliance with website terms of service and legal regulations.
๐น Key Features:
Customizable Data Extraction ๐ ๏ธ: Define websites, data fields, and scraping frequency according to your needs.
Data Cleaning & Structuring ๐งน: Extracted data is cleaned, formatted, and organized for easy integration.
Scalable & Automated โก: Handles large datasets and automates recurring scraping tasks.
Secure & Private ๐: Ensures only authorized data is collected and protected.
๐น Tools & Technologies Used:
Python ๐ โ Primary scripting language.
BeautifulSoup & Scrapy โ For HTML parsing and crawling.
Selenium & Playwrightโ For interacting with dynamic websites.
Pandas & NumPy โ For data cleaning and structuring.
JSON, CSV, Excel โ For structured data output.
APIs & Requests โ For efficient data fetching.
๐น Key Features:
Customizable Data Extraction ๐ ๏ธ: Define websites, data fields, and scraping frequency according to your needs.
Data Cleaning & Structuring ๐งน: Extracted data is cleaned, formatted, and organized for easy integration.
Scalable & Automated โก: Handles large datasets and automates recurring scraping tasks.
Secure & Private ๐: Ensures only authorized data is collected and protected.
๐น Tools & Technologies Used:
Python ๐ โ Primary scripting language.
BeautifulSoup & Scrapy โ For HTML parsing and crawling.
Selenium & Playwrightโ For interacting with dynamic websites.
Pandas & NumPy โ For data cleaning and structuring.
JSON, CSV, Excel โ For structured data output.
APIs & Requests โ For efficient data fetching.
Data Tool
PythonWhat's included
| Service Tiers |
Starter
$50
|
Standard
$100
|
Advanced
$150
|
|---|---|---|---|
| Delivery Time | 2 days | 3 days | 4 days |
Number of Pages Mined/Scraped | 10000 | 20000 | 40000 |
Number of Sources Mined/Scraped | 1 | 2 | 3 |
Number of Revisions | 1 | 2 | 2 |
Optional add-ons
You can add these on the next page.
Fast Delivery
+$30 - $90
Additional Source Mined/Scraped
+$40Frequently asked questions
2 reviews
(2)
(0)
(0)
(0)
(0)
This project doesn't have any reviews.
LS
Leo S.
Dec 23, 2025
Twitter (X) data extraction
LS
Leo S.
Dec 16, 2025
Twitter (X) data extraction
First time working with Khaled, and I'm happy to say that the communication was perfect, the outcome was great, and I expect to work again with him.
He delivered in hours and with great quality.
He delivered in hours and with great quality.
About Khaled
Full-Stack Developer & Automation Specialist
Dhahran, Saudi Arabiaย - 1:37 pm local time
- Web Development: I build responsive websites and applications using Next.js and React. I handle the full process, from setting up the database (SQL/Supabase) to writing the backend logic (FastAPI) and deploying the final product.
- Data Extraction: I write Python scripts to scrape data from websites, including those with login requirements or complex structures. I turn raw data into organized formats like CSV, JSON, or Excel.
- Automation: I create workflows to automate repetitive tasks, such as file management, report generation, or monitoring stock and prices.
Services:
โ Full-Stack web development (Next.js, React, Python)
โ Web scraping and data extraction (Playwright, Selenium)
โ Building API integrations and custom dashboards
โ Database setup and management
โ Deployment and server configuration (VPS, Vercel, Docker)
โ Bug fixing and script maintenance
๐ Tech Stack:
Frontend: React, Next.js, TypeScript, Tailwind CSS
Backend: Python, FastAPI, Supabase, Firebase, SQL
Automation: Playwright, Selenium, Scrapy, Pandas, BeautifulSoup
DevOps: Docker, Git, Vercel, VPS, Linux
Steps for completing your project
After purchasing the project, send requirements so Khaled can start the project.
Delivery time starts when Khaled receives requirements from you.
Khaled works on your project following the steps below.
Revisions may occur after the delivery date.
Review requirements
Collecting & Clean Data
I will collect, clean data from the required pages, and remove duplicates.